What Is Laser Rhinoplasty?

Rhinoplasty is among the most popular aesthetic procedures worldwide. Technological advancements have introduced modern techniques that enhance nasal contours with high precision and minimal trauma. One of these techniques is laser rhinoplasty.
This approach employs controlled laser energy during certain stages of nasal reshaping, particularly when addressing delicate tissues or the skin. The laser's thermal precision seals micro-vessels to reduce intraoperative bleeding and optimize surgical control. Laser technology is generally used as a specialized adjunct tool in rhinoplasty, helping improve the appearance of the skin surrounding the nose or address certain minor imperfections without the need for extensive surgery. In selected cases, it may also be used to reduce skin thickness or improve skin texture in the nasal area, giving the nose a more harmonious appearance in relation to the rest of the face.
However, the appropriate technique depends on the nature of the patient's concerns. A thorough assessment is therefore necessary to determine whether laser rhinoplasty is the most suitable option or whether traditional surgical rhinoplasty would provide more effective results.

Ideal Candidates for Laser Rhinoplasty 

Laser rhinoplasty is not suitable for every case. It is generally used for selected concerns involving the external appearance of the nose that do not require significant changes to the underlying bones or cartilage. Candidates typically include:
Individuals with minor concerns regarding the shape of the nose who do not require extensive surgical correction.
Patients with thick nasal skin or enlarged pores in the nasal area.
Individuals seeking subtle improvement in the nasal appearance without undergoing full rhinoplasty surgery.
Cases requiring improvement in skin texture or mild tightening of the skin around the nose.
Those looking for a relatively quick cosmetic procedure with a short recovery period.
However, when significant structural changes are required, such as correcting a wide nose, a deviated nasal septum, or a prominent nasal bone, traditional rhinoplasty is the more effective option for achieving the desired result. Laser Rhinoplasty vs. Traditional Rhinoplasty

Patients often wonder whether laser rhinoplasty can completely replace conventional surgery. In clinical practice, each approach addresses distinct anatomical concern:
Laser Rhinoplasty: This approach uses laser energy to improve certain minor cosmetic aspects of the nose, particularly those involving the skin or superficial tissues. It is generally suitable for:
   o Improving the appearance of the skin around the nose.
   o Reducing skin thickness or enlarged pores.
   o Making minor adjustments without modifying structural nasal bone or cartilage.
Traditional Rhinoplasty: This approach is a more comprehensive solution for cases requiring actual structural changes to the nose. During the procedure, the bones and cartilage can be reshaped to create a more harmonious appearance that complements the patient's facial features. It may be suitable for cases involving:
   o A wide or large nose.
   o A prominent nasal bone.
   o A deviated nasal septum.
   o Nasal deformities caused by trauma or congenital abnormalities.
Therefore, the appropriate approach depends on an accurate diagnosis and the patient's desired outcome. A qualified surgeon determines the most suitable technique to achieve the best possible aesthetic result while preserving normal nasal function.

Here is a quick comparison between the two procedures:
Feature  Traditional Rhinoplasty Laser Rhinoplasty 
Nature of Procedure Comprehensive surgical procedure reshaping the nose internally and externally. Minimally invasive procedure addressing superficial tissues and skin imperfections.
Conditions Addressed Suitable for cases requiring modification of the bones or cartilage or correction of nasal deviation. Suitable for minor concerns related to the skin or limited adjustments.
Degree of Change More extensive and noticeable changes to the shape of the nose. Minor and limited changes.
Bone & Cartilage Impact Allows precise reshaping of the nasal bones and cartilage. Not generally used for major modification of the bones or cartilage.
Recovery Period Requires a relatively longer recovery period. Faster recovery timeline with minimal downtime in suitable cases.
Bruising & Swelling May be more noticeable during the first few days after surgery. Minimal, generally limited to transient redness and mild local edema.
Results Comprehensive intervention for structural and functional airway correction. Indicated strictly for select superficial enhancements.

Laser Rhinoplasty Results

In properly selected candidates, laser rhinoplasty delivers visible improvements. Results may become noticeable gradually after the procedure as the texture of the skin and the tightness of the tissues surrounding the nose improve. Potential results of laser rhinoplasty include:
Improving the appearance of the nose and creating greater harmony with the facial features.
Reducing certain minor imperfections on the surface of the nose.
Tightening the skin and improving its elasticity by stimulating collagen production.
Achieving natural-looking cosmetic results without extensive surgical intervention.
While initial improvement is noticeable shortly after treatment, skin remodeling continues over several weeks as collagen synthesis progresses. In select cases, multiple sessions may be recommended to achieve the targeted clinical outcome.
